Muay thai in Alabama: common questions
- How many muay thai gyms are in Alabama?
- Our directory lists 24 muay thai gyms across 15 cities in Alabama. The cities with the most are Huntsville (4), Daphne (3), Madison (2).
- How much do muay thai classes cost in Alabama?
- Most Alabama gyms don't post prices online. Across muay thai gyms in our directory that do list a drop-in rate, single classes run about $25–$75 (median around $40). Muay thai is usually sold as a monthly membership rather than per class, and rates vary by gym. Many offer a free or discounted first class — see our cost guide for typical ranges.
- Are free trial classes available in Alabama?
- Yes — 11 gyms in Alabama advertise a free trial, free first class, or intro week. It's the low-pressure way to try a class before you commit; confirm the current offer on the gym's site.
- Can beginners and kids train muay thai in Alabama?
- Absolutely — muay thai welcomes all levels. 15 Alabama gyms are highlighted by members as beginner-friendly, and 21 run kids' or youth programs. You don't need to be fit or have any experience to start, and no reputable gym makes you spar before you're ready.
- Do I need to be in shape or spar to start muay thai?
- No. You can start with zero fitness base and no experience — the training itself gets you in shape. Sparring is optional and always builds up gradually; a good gym never throws beginners in. Fitness-focused, non-contact classes are common if you'd rather never spar.
